You may have seen this as well, but I thought I’d share for those of you who may be considering attending Festival in Lexington, KY in July. Here is what USPC is saying about what will be offered:

The following Instruction topics are planned for Festival 2017: H-A Prep, H-B Prep Workshops, Masters Clinic with Lendon Grey, Trailering Safety, Basic Balanced Position using a balance barrel, How to Complete a Record Book, Driving and how to get started, Acupuncture/Pre-Purchase, Rider Saddle Fit, Conditioning for Competition, Toxic Plants, Digestion and Anatomy, Vaulting, D level Nutrition, , Farrier tools and Shoes, World Class Grooming workshops given by Cat Hill and Emma Ford Bits, Horse Management D and C Level and more! MOUNTED Instruction will be two days only, July 23rd and 24th. The disciplines available to choose from are: Cross Country, Dressage, Show Jumping, Games, Polocrosse, Distance Riding, and Horsemanship/Ground Training, and Western D Camp during Festival Education: This camp is designed for the Pony Club youth member up to the D-2 Level. They will ride twice a day and get to experience small group instruction. Besides riding they will have unmounted instruction in the barn and a chance to experience taking care of their pony while at the Kentucky Horse Park. There will be limited number of slots for D Camp so make sure to register early. Registration will be online only and tentatively set for May, 2017. Plan to come and learn and be part of Festival Education as a Pony Club family, July 22-24, 2017.
